    The Boeing 737 is an American narrow-body airliner produced by Boeing at its Renton factory in Washington. Developed to supplement the Boeing 727 on short and thin routes, the twinjet retained the 707 fuselage width and six abreast seating but with two underwing Pratt & Whitney JT8D low-bypass turbofan engines.

Jan 20, 2024 · The 737 MAX split winglets one sees at the end of the airplane wing are built by GKN on the Isle of Wight, United Kingdom with the winglets completed at GKN's facility in Orangeburg, South Carolina. Once the fuselage is ready three days into the assembly, the wings are craned into place and aligned via lasers.
